1. Just how much time do I require to dedicate to my parrot daily?Parrots require a minimum of 2-3 hours of direct interaction daily, together with time for exercise outside the cage.
2. Can parrots learn to talk?Yes! Numerous
parrot types are exceptional mimics and can learn to speak simple phrases and words with consistent training.
3. What should I feed my family pet parrot?A balanced diet includes high-quality pellets, fresh fruits, and vegetables. Avoid avocado, chocolate, and caffeine, as they are harmful to birds.
4. How do I ensure my parrot is socialized?Introductions to new individuals
and environments, along with day-to-day interaction, help your parrot become well-adjusted and social. 5. The length of time do parrots live?Lifespan differs by types; smaller sized parrots may live 5-15 years, while larger parrots can live 30 to 60 years or more.
